At the time of formation of rock, certain kinds of radioactive isotope elements get trapped in the rock. These radioactive isotopes are unstable and decay over a period of time forming daughter elements. A rock which will have more number of radioactive elements will be newer to a rock containing non-radioactive daughter elements.
The radioactive decay of each element can be measured by the half-life of elements. This is the primary technique to determine the absolute age of a rock.

There are three main kinds of rock on Earth: igneous, metamorphic, and sedimentary.
The sedimentary rock envelopes about three-quarters of the land on the surface of the Earth. However, sedimentary rock forms only about 5 percent of the top 16 kilometers of the crust of the Earth. The other 95 percent comprises of metamorphic and igneous rocks.
